Ticket: Config drift on Lattixview dep-graph visualizer

Prod and staging disagree. Staging renders transitive edges; prod silently caps graph depth and drops them. Root cause: a hotfix two sprints back changed prod limits and never landed in the repo. Blocks the Q3 release sign-off until reconciled. Please confirm which set is canonical before we cut the next tag. Current prod values as pulled today are listed below.

settings of yawif-yafop:
[druys]
port = 9000
region = south-3
host = druys.zemvarsoft.internal
team = frador
timeout_ms = 3000
retries = 4

TICKET: Vault lockout — DocLint CI secrets

The Quillcheck documentation linter can't fetch its style-rule bundle; the Hexvault path sealed after three failed auth attempts during the Marlowood datacenter failover. Lint jobs are blocked on all doc repos. Security review needed before unseal. Rotation ran last Tuesday; no drift detected since. Unseal requires the standby passphrase, reproduced below for reviewer confirmation.

vault phrase of yaguf-hahaf = druath-holix

## Escalation: Undo/Redo in Sketchforge

Undo/redo bugs in Sketchforge are trickier than they look — the history stack is shared with the collaborative sync layer, so a "simple" undo glitch can actually be a sync conflict. If QA flags undo corruption during a release candidate, don't just bump the ticket; pull the session replay log first and attach it.

Severity 1 (lost user work) blocks the release, full stop. For anything in that bucket, the editor core team's escalation contact is below.

escalation mailbox, kagef-kawef: frador_zorix@tolvaqlabs.internal

Handover Note — Training Budget, Next Year

Morning all — as I pass the reins to Director Selwyn Trask, a quick word on the training pot. We landed on a modest uplift for the Bramblehurst leadership track, trimmed the external conference spend, and kept apprenticeship funding intact. Selwyn has the full spreadsheet and knows where the bodies are buried, so to speak. Nothing here should alarm the board; it's tidy. One last item needs your eyes before approval, and it sits just below this note.

internal memo for tagef-hadup: Gross margin on Ulaath came in at 15 percent against a plan of 5 percent. Only 7 of the 120 pilot accounts renewed Ulaath, so a churn review is set for October 15.